What Ofsted said
From the inspection on 13 March 2023
Pupils enjoy attending school, where staff know the pupils well. Pupils benefit from positive relationships with staff. Pupils are attentive in class and listen to instructions given to them. They speak enthusiastically about the support their teachers give them. Pupils behave well. They are happy and safe at school. Pupils understand the high expectations staff have for their behaviour. They are well supported to manage how they behave. For example, pupils talk maturely about 'zones of regulation' which is all part of the support they receive. As a result, pupils know the difference between right and wrong and understand the consequences of the choices they make. Bullying is rare. If it happens, pupils know adults will deal with it promptly. There are strategies in place to ensure that pupils are able to share any concerns. They speak of how the school has a 'worry monster' in the classrooms who works with their teacher and helps take away their concerns. This helps make pupils feel safe. Pupils speak enthusiastically about clubs and trips. These experiences enhance what the pupils learn in the classroom and give pupils the opportunity to use what they know in more depth.
What the school should improve
- Leaders' recent review of the curriculum has ensured that English and mathematics are being taught effectively. However, in a few areas of the curriculum, teachers are still building the knowledge they need to implement it effectively. This means, in a few cases, adaptations are not made well enough to ensure pupils learn what they need to in order to know and remember more. Leaders should continue to check staff's subject knowledge is secure in all areas of the curriculum so pupils achieve equally well in all subjects.
